Renunciation of ego is essential for spiritual growth from "summary" of Shrimad Bhagwat Geeta में छुपे रहस्य, गीता सार हिन्दी में by Pandit Ravi Sharma
The path to spiritual growth, as outlined in the Shrimad Bhagwat Geeta, emphasizes the importance of renouncing the ego. The ego, or the sense of self-importance and individual identity, is seen as a barrier to true spiritual progress. When one is consumed by the ego, they are focused on their own desires, attachments, and insecurities, which can cloud their judgment and hinder their ability to connect with a higher power. By renouncing the ego, one is able to transcend their individual identity and connect with something greater than themselves.
